<strong><span style="font-size:14px;">Abstract<br /> </span></strong>Isopropyl tristearyl titanate (CAS No. 61417-49-0), titanate coupling agent KH-130, is a solid monoalkoxy fatty acid titanate that is compatible to semi-polar nonpolar material.<br /> <br /> <strong><span style="font-size:14px;">Identification<br /> </span></strong>Name Isopropyl tristearyl titanate<br /> Synonyms Titanium triisostearoylisopropoxide<br /> Molecular Formula C57H112O7Ti<br /> Molecular Weight 915.41<br /> CAS Registry Number 61417-49-0<br /> <br /> <strong><span style="font-size:14px;">Equivalents<br /> </span></strong>Kenrich Petrochemicals, Inc Ken-React TTS<br /> <br /> <strong><span style="font-size:14px;">Properties<br /> </span></strong>Appearance White to pale yellowish ceraceous solid<br /> Decomposition point 280 C degree<br /> Solubility Soluble in alcohol, aromatic mineral oil. Insoluble in water will be hydrolyzed.<br /> <br /> <strong><span style="font-size:14px;">Application<br /> </span></strong>Isopropyl trioleyl titanate (CAS No. 61417-49-0), titanate coupling agent KH-130, can be used in composite materials to improve thermal stability, surface smoothness loading level of fillers to reduce the dosage of resin reduce the cost.<br /> It can be applied to polymers including PP, PE rubber. KH-130 is a surface treatment agent finorganic fillers such as calcium carbonate, kaoline, talcum etc, to improve hydrophobic property dispersion of the filler. As a result, the products treated by this product will obtain improved mechanical strength, reduced moisture absorption.<br /> When rubber is filled by the filler of kaolin treated by KH-130, the rubber can obtain improved tearing strength tensile strength. So silica can be partly replaced.
